A community support service in the UK is seeking a personal assistant to help individuals with day-to-day activities and promote independent living. Responsibilities include assisting with domestic tasks, accompanying clients to appointments, and maintaining close communication. The ideal candidate is reliable, diligent, and sensitive to client needs. This part-time position offers competitive pay and the chance to make a positive impact in the community.
It is the job of the personal assistant to assist the employer in all areas of personal and domestic need and to act as an escort and aid to the employer's social and day to day activities. By providing assistance at the right time, the employer is enabled to lead an individual and independent lifestyle, in their own home, within the community. The personal assistant should understand their role in facilitating the self-defined needs of the employer. They should feel confident to ask what the employer's needs are, always to listen to their requests and to interpret them correctly. Assistants should be able to handle the physical skills of lifting, handling, pushing and bending. The personal assistant does not have to be a strong person physically to do the job well. However, general good health is important.
8 hours per week. 1hr daily with 2hrs on Thursdays - 8.30am-9.30am or 9am-10am daily (additional hour on Thursdays).
Annual Leave Entitlement: 5.6 weeks a year (based on 6 hours a week) including statutory bank holidays. Rate of Pay: £12.21 per hour.
